What Is This Tool?
This online converter transforms density values measured in slug per cubic foot, an Imperial unit commonly used in aerospace and naval engineering, into kilogram per liter, a metric unit widely applied in chemistry and industrial processes.

Examples
-
2 slug/ft³ converts to approximately 1.0307576368 kg/L.
-
0.5 slug/ft³ converts to approximately 0.2576894092 kg/L.

Key Terminology
-
Slug per cubic foot [slug/ft³]
-
A density unit representing mass in slugs per volume in cubic feet, commonly used in US customary units for aerospace and naval calculations.
-
Kilogram per liter [kg/L]
-
A metric unit of density measuring mass in kilograms per volume in liters, widely used in chemistry and industrial processes.
-
Density
-
A physical property expressing how much mass is contained within a given volume of a substance.
